What Is CSOne?

CSOne is a cloud FSM solution that offers a unified platform for managing field service alongside sales processes. It addresses key challenges by handling breakdown calls, regular inspections, and complex preventive maintenance. The system improves field efficiency by allowing technicians to issue repair quotations quickly and ensuring real-time consumption of repair parts from inventory.

CSOne Pricing

The following are the CSOne pricing quotations:

  • Initial Costs – $0/month
  • Basic License – $240/month, excluding taxes for up to three users + $80/month for each additional user

CSOne Features

CSOne features an online calendar that boosts operational visibility, granting managers insight into technicians’ availability and their progress on tasks from both the office and field locations. The platform securely extends access to online scheduling for external sub-contractors, ensuring seamless coordination through strict authorization controls.

Following an initial field investigation, CSOne software allows for the immediate preparation of a detailed repair quotation while on-site. It manages and tracks multiple versions of quotations, recording customer approval statuses in real-time. All finalized repair documents can be instantly generated and shared in PDF format.

See How It Works

The system enables technicians to document parts utilized, labor costs, and other expenses directly within the system. The service report can be output using a mobile Bluetooth printer. The software instantly marks the repair parts used as consumed from inventory, updating stock levels without waiting for a daily batch process.

Made my work more efficient

Pros

With CSOne we have been able to turn periodic inspection tasks into drop down menus which greatly reduced the amount of data entry. I believe this has significantly boosted our work efficiency compared to our previous company. Also it is very scalable so we can easily adjust or add items as needed. We are very happy with how it is working and it is improving day by day.

Cons

When setting up an inspection cycle there is a slight delay since the reception cannot be created until the following day.I just wish there was a way to address this issue.
